Summary

The Film Commissioner and Director of Entertainment Industries will present on November 30th an overview of the value of the film industry to Toronto in terms of jobs, economic impact, inclusion, adjacent industries, and cultural value. The presentation will also address current significant challenges, including impacts of the SAG-AFTRA / WGA strikes, the competitive landscape, and the importance of preserving employment lands.
